Original Description
Jean Discart's Three Arab Musicians (1884) immerses viewers in a vividly intimate scene of cultural exchange. The painting depicts three North African musicians lost in performance – one playing a stringed oud, another a tambourine-like def, while the third leans in attentively. Discart's Orientalist style shines through meticulous textile details – striped djellabas, embroidered sashes, and intricate carpet patterns create a symphony of textures. The warm amber tones and shadow play evoke the ambiance of twilight gatherings in Moroccan courtyards. As a Viennese artist (1856-1944) who spent decades in Algeria, Discart occupies an interesting niche in Orientalism – his works avoid exotic tropes in favor of authentic ethnographic observation. The painting exemplifies late 19th-century European fascination with North African culture while demonstrating superior draftsmanship that bridges academic precision and impressionistic spontaneity. Today it offers valuable insight into cross-cultural artistic dialogues during the colonial era.
